The West Virginia Supreme Court upheld the denial of a truck driver’s request for additional treatment and the expansion of his claim.

The Commonwealth Court of Pennsylvania rejected a worker’s constitutional challenge to his impairment rating evaluation and the modification of his disability status.

The Iowa Court of Appeals upheld a denial of benefits to a truck driver for a back injury because of his positive drug test.
